"Excerpt: McDonald says it will be a shame if the Iranian filmmakers
don't make it to the festival to attend screenings of their eight
moving documentaries, including Be Like Others, a film about the
transgendered community in Iran.
"Despite the fact, or perhaps because of the fact, that homosexuality
is punished by death in Iran, they have one of the highest per capita
rates of transsexualism in the world, and the film follows a number of
people who are transgendering, which is, oddly enough, sanctioned by
the government," McDonald says."
